Job Description

Job Overview We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Delivery Technician to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will help ensure that our clients and customers receive exceptional event-rental delivery services. This role provides friendly, professional customer deliver and related services to special event venues, businesses and private residences where our client and customer events are held. The ideal candidate will possess a strong work ethic, organizational and time management abilities, have the ability to interpret and follow instructions, be detail oriented, be comfortable working at a face past, be adaptable and able to adjust to changing circumstances, demonstrate a team-player mentality and be tolerant and accepting of all people. Duties Help ensure all rental-ready items on every customer order are located and properly loaded onto a Premiere company vehicle; Help unload all required Premiere rental items at the designated customer location. Note and report any missing or damaged items; Help ensure that set up instructions or order notes are reviewed and followed; Help ensure all rented items are retrieved following post-event; Help ensure all retrieved items are inspected for event-related damage (& capture photographic evidence of damage); Complete other assigned tasks as assigned. Requirements High school diploma or GED (completed or in progress) preferred. Ability to lift / move approximately 50 - 70 pounds. Organizational and time management skills. Ability of interpret and follow instructions; Ability to work in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ail. Detail oriented. Comfortable in a fast-paced work environment. A valid driver's license is required; commercial driving experience helpful.
